Jorges Bergoglio, Pope Francis is the first Pope ever elected from the Americas, he is Argentinian. He Is the first Pope elected from outside of Europe in a thousand years. He is also the first Jesuit ever to be elected. He narrowly missed out on the Papacy eight years ago, coming second to pope Benedict XVl.
